The AI Boom Has a Bill and It Arrives With Your Next Laptop.

Memory chips are the part of the AI boom that reaches your receipt. Consumer memory prices jumped as much as 89 percent in a single quarter, PC prices are projected to rise 17 percent, and the cheapest laptops are disappearing. Here is the chain, decoded.

The simple version

Every computer, phone, and game console needs memory chips, and memory chips are in a historic shortage. Research firm SigmaIntel measured consumer memory prices rising as much as 89% in the second quarter of 2026 alone, on top of increases in the quarter before.

The cause is not a factory fire or a pandemic. It is a choice. The AI datacenter buildout pays far more for a specialized kind of memory, so manufacturers moved production toward it, and the ordinary memory in your laptop got scarce. The bill for that choice is arriving at retail now.

The numbers

  • Consumer memory chip prices rose as much as 89% quarter over quarter in Q2 2026, with common laptop and phone memory types up 49% to 89% and solid-state storage up 54% to 103% depending on type (SigmaIntel, as reported)
  • Research firm TrendForce projects memory contract prices rising another 13% to 18% in Q3 2026, calling the slowdown from Q2's roughly 60% jumps a sign that buyers hit their limit, not that supply improved (TrendForce)
  • Gartner estimates combined memory and storage prices up 130% by the end of 2026, lifting average PC prices about 17% and cutting global PC shipments 10.4%, the steepest drop in over a decade (Gartner)
  • Gartner also projects the sub-$500 entry-level PC effectively disappearing by 2028 (Gartner)
  • HP disclosed that memory and storage now account for about 35% of the cost of building a PC this year, up from roughly 15% to 18% (HP, Q1 2026 earnings call)
  • Samsung's contract price for a standard memory unit more than doubled, from about $7 to $19.50 (as reported)
  • Micron retired its consumer Crucial memory brand in February 2026 to focus on enterprise AI customers (Micron, as reported)
  • At retail, a common 32-gigabyte memory kit that sold for $60 to $90 in October 2025 sold for $150 to $180 by January 2026 (Tom's Hardware price tracking)
  • Lenovo has said elevated memory prices will be the norm until at least 2030, and Samsung and SK Hynix have warned the shortage could last into 2027 and beyond (as reported)

The chain from the datacenter to your checkout

AI systems run on a specialized product called high-bandwidth memory, which stacks many memory chips vertically and wires them together. It is enormously fast and enormously wasteful of factory capacity: each gigabyte of it consumes roughly three times the silicon of the standard memory in a laptop.

Memory manufacturing is dominated by three companies: Samsung, SK Hynix, and Micron. When AI buyers pay premium prices for high-bandwidth memory, those three shift their factories toward it, because that is what any business does with its scarcest resource. Every wafer that becomes AI memory is a wafer that does not become laptop memory.

Scarce laptop memory means PC and phone makers bid against each other for what remains, which is the price spike in the numbers above. Then it flows one more step: memory is now more than a third of the cost of building a PC, so the manufacturer either eats the increase or passes it on, and the projections say it gets passed on.

The last link is the cruelest one. Price increases land hardest at the bottom of the market, because a fixed dollar increase is a much larger share of a cheap laptop than an expensive one. That is why the forecast has the sub-$500 PC disappearing: the memory inside it stops fitting the price on the outside.

The Real Cost lens on a household's devices

Put the projection on a normal family's replacement cycle, with every assumption stated.

  • A $800 laptop at the projected 17% increase costs about $136 more
  • A household replacing two laptops and two phones over the next couple of years, on an illustrative $2,800 of devices, pays roughly $480 more at the same percentage (assumption: Gartner's 17% average applied across the basket; phone increases may differ)
  • The increase is not a one-time event if the shortage runs to 2027 or beyond, as the manufacturers themselves warn. It is the new base price
  • The practical lever a household controls is timing and specification: buying before a needed replacement fails, and buying the memory actually needed rather than the maximum offered, are both worth more than usual in a rising market

That last bullet is as far as this article goes toward advice, and it is about timing a purchase you already planned, not about any product or brand. The larger point is the mechanism: a spending boom in one corner of the economy is repricing a product in every household, and the connection runs through three companies' factory schedules.

What this means

The AI boom is usually covered as a stock market story, and we have covered it that way ourselves. This is the other side: the same demand that moved the chip stocks is moving the price of the machine you type on, in the opposite direction from the usual story of electronics getting cheaper every year.

When a price that has fallen your whole life starts rising, the reflex is to wait for normal to return. The manufacturers are saying, in their own filings and forecasts, that the wait may run years. Whether they are right is unknowable, but their capacity decisions are the mechanism, and the mechanism is public.
